PSORIASIS INCREASES RETINAL VEIN OCCLUSION RISK IN DIABETIC PATIENTS: A Nationwide Population-Based Study
Mee Yon Lee1, Kyungdo Han2, Ha Yeh Rin Koo3
1Department of Ophthalmology, College of Medicine, The Catholic University of Korea, Republic of Korea.
Psoriasis increases the risk of retinal vein occlusion (RVO) in patients with type 2 diabetes. This study highlights the need for increased vigilance for RVO in diabetic individuals with psoriasis.

Background:
- Psoriasis is a chronic inflammatory disease.
- Retinal vein occlusion (RVO) is a serious complication affecting the eye's vasculature.
- Diabetes Mellitus (DM) is a known risk factor for various vascular complications.
Purpose of the Study:
- To investigate the association between psoriasis and the incidence of RVO.
- To determine if psoriasis is an independent risk factor for RVO in patients with Type 2 Diabetes Mellitus (DM).
Main Methods:
- A retrospective, nationwide, population-based cohort study was conducted.
- Medical records of Type 2 DM patients aged ≥20 years from January 2009 to December 2012 were analyzed.
- Incidence of RVO was compared between patients with and without psoriasis until December 2018.
Main Results:
- The study included 2,745,689 Type 2 DM patients (23,725 with psoriasis).
- The incidence rate of RVO was higher in the psoriasis group (3.14/1,000 person-years) compared to the control group (2.44/1,000 person-years).
- Psoriasis was associated with a significantly increased risk of RVO (Hazard Ratio: 1.216, 95% CI: 1.11-1.33).
Conclusions:
- Psoriasis is an independent risk factor for developing RVO in patients with Type 2 DM.
- Healthcare providers should monitor diabetic patients with psoriasis closely for signs of RVO.
